The Premier League's Big Six are reportedly all offered the chance to sign Paulo Dybala when his Juventus contract expires in the summer.

The Premier League's Big Six have reportedly all been offered the chance to sign Juventus attacker Paulo Dybala this summer.

Despite his injury problems, the 28-year-old has enjoyed a relatively strong season with the Bianconeri, registering 11 goals and four assists in 23 appearances across all tournaments.

However, Dybala is due to become a free agent at the end of the season and is looking increasingly likely to leave after talks with Juventus over a renewal supposedly collapsed.

According to 90Min, Dybala's entourage are now trying to gauge interest from across Europe, with Arsenal, Chelsea, Manchester City, Manchester United, Liverpool and Tottenham Hotspur all offered the chance to sign the Argentine.

The report adds that Dybala's representatives will hold talks with clubs over the coming weeks, but the Premier League's Big Six are all still expecting the attacker to remain in Turin.

Paris Saint-Germain and Inter Milan have also been credited with an interest in Dybala, who has won five Serie A titles and four Coppa Italias during his six-and-a-half years at Juventus.

The former Palermo man has registered a total of 111 goals and 46 assists in 277 games for the Old Lady since his £36.9m transfer in the summer of 2015.
